Buying Children's Toys For The Holiday Season

When Christmas time draws near the sales of toys increases significantly and most

toy companies make use of this to flood the market with new toys to attract children. While the vast majority of toys in the market are more a marketing ploy that adds very little to a child's development there are some toys that are beneficial to a child's development. Parents need to learn how to navigate through the toy department to find children's toys that actually contribute positively to their children's development and enrich their play.

Instead buying the latest gimmick toy on in the market parents should shop around and try to find toys that are educational and developmentally appropriate for their children. Children's toys should be age appropriate and they should in some way contribute to a child gaining skills in cognition, motor- coordination, creativity, and imagination. Since play is a huge part of development parents should use toys as tool to help their children gain the skills they require for the future. Toys that are created specifically to challenge and foster these skills are ideal Christmas presents for children.

Since quite a lot of money is spent on toys parents should make sure that the toys they purchase are made well and produced using high quality materials. Some toy makers and brands take a lot of trouble to ensure that the toys are made with non-toxic raw materials and that they are sturdy and durable. While major toy stores will stock toys from a wide range of toy companies without much thought as to the beneficial value of the children's toys they sell, some smaller toy vendors sell toys that are crafted specifically with a child's development in mind. Parents should avoid going to the first children's toy store they see. Instead, they should shop around, especially online, to find a store that caters to their children's developmental needs. A store that supplies toys that are made with quality in mind as well as serves some educational or developmental purpose to children should be a parent's first choice.

Children's toys such as puzzles, blocks, pretend play toys, arts and craft games and toys are all great choices for Christmas presents. These types of toys develop cognition, fine motor coordination, visual perception, creativity, imagination and social skills. Different toys target different skills and are made for different ages groups so parents should choose toys that are age appropriate.

Through play, a child can learn so much and practice and fine tune the skills that they need to develop in a fun and multi-sensory way. It is a parent's job to provide their children with the correct tools to aide development by buying toys that are educational.
